Blazing Angels 2: Secret Missions of World War II

Developed by Ubisoft's Romania studio, Blazing Angels 2: Secret Missions of WWII is an intense action-adventure air combat game that takes place during WWII. In this game, you are the leader of Operation Wildcard, an undercover and elite squad of pilots secretly created by the American government.

A great looking world war 2 arcade game which falls short in game-play

A world war 2 arcade flight game that has impressive visuals and sound effects but is annoying to play on a PC. One should still risk the game if he/she is truly loves the world war 2 motif. I would also advise using and/or testing the a joypad to play the game.

The game system is pretty simple; The game-play involves arcade style flying, and even the simulation mode is not too hard; The graphics and the sound effects are are based on world war 2 style motivational music; Lot of the game elements reflect the era very well.
